要在ViewSwitcher中動態加載視圖,可以通過以下步驟實現:
創建需要動態加載的視圖布局文件(例如:layout_custom_view.xml)。
在Activity或Fragment中初始化ViewSwitcher,并設置切換動畫效果。
ViewSwitcher viewSwitcher = findViewById(R.id.viewSwitcher);
viewSwitcher.setInAnimation(this, android.R.anim.slide_in_left);
viewSwitcher.setOutAnimation(this, android.R.anim.slide_out_right);
LayoutInflater inflater = LayoutInflater.from(this);
View customView = inflater.inflate(R.layout.layout_custom_view, viewSwitcher, false);
viewSwitcher.addView(customView);
viewSwitcher.showNext();
通過以上步驟,就可以在ViewSwitcher中動態加載視圖并實現視圖切換的效果。